RTVE to select Spain’s Eurovision entrant internally for 2020!

After selecting their Eurovision entry via a national selection and Operación Triunfo in the last four years, Spain’s RTVE has decided that their artist for Rotterdam is going to be selected internally. Just like with Pastora Soler and El Sueno de Morfeo, RTVE promises that once again their chosen artist is going to be very well known, and very successful in Spain.

In the last four years, RTVE has organized a national selection “Objetivo Eurovisión” in 2016 and 2017, which were won by Barei and Manel Navarro respectively. Barei’s “Say Yay” finished fifth last (22nd) in Stockholm, whilst Manel Navarro’s “Do It For Your Lover” finished in last place in Kiev. In 2018 and 2019 Spain selected their entries through the very popular talent show “Operación Triunfo”. The duet between Alfred and Amaia was selected for Lisbon, where they only managed to finish fourth-last with “Tu canción”, and then Miki was selected for Tel Aviv with his song “La Venda”, who had the same luck as Barei three years back, finishing fifth-last.

RTVE is now focusing on finding a very successful and popular artist, who will bring Spain once again to the top 10, like Pastora Soler and Ruth Lorenzo did in 2012 and 2014. It is yet unknown whether both the song and the singer will be chosen internally (like it was the case with Edurne in 2015), or whether the selected artist will sing three songs, and have the jury and the public select their song for Rotterdam (like with Pastora Soler and El Sueno de Morfeo). The name of their act is going to be revealed very soon.
